Parish Ledge
Parish Ledge is a peak in Antarctica and has an elevation of 1,642 metres. Parish Ledge is situated nearby to the locality Nakai Snowfield, as well as near Vanda Station.| Tap on a place to explore it |

Hercules, Mount
Peak
Mount Hercules is a large, flat-topped, elevated feature between Mount Aeolus and Mount Jason in the Olympus Range of Victoria Land, Antarctica. It was named by the Victoria University of Wellington Antarctic Expedition for Hercules, a figure in Greek mythology. Hercules, Mount is situated 3 km southwest of Parish Ledge.

Vanda Station
Locality
Photo: Wikimedia, Public domain.
Vanda Station was an Antarctic research base in the western highlands of the Ross Dependency, specifically on the shore of Lake Vanda, at the mouth of Onyx River, in the Wright Valley. Vanda Station is situated 7 km southeast of Parish Ledge.
